Advice for parents… 8 tips to help your teen cook

After talking to lots of teens these eight tips seem to be the sentiment of most of them!! I know it sounds almost precocious when written or spoken – but it certainly helps us as parents if we know what they are thinking! Claire shares the eight tips to encourage uptake of easy recipes for kids.
1. Let me choose what I cook
2. Get me a recipe that works
3. Have all the ingredients
4. Stay out of the kitchen
5. Resist ‘you should have’ comments
6. Be impressed
7. Don’t nag
8. Cut me a deal!
